      Or, you could program it easily with just some perl code in your template. It looks like this:

      <loop db=your_database code=perl>
      if(index($Field1, "house")>=0)
      {
      out "Found: $Field1<br>";
      }
      </loop>

      This would find "house" in the field "Field1" in "your_database" at any position...
